Title

An access protocol for mobile satellite users with reduced link margins and contention propability

Abstract
German Aerospace Agency (DLR), Fraunhofer FOKUS.cats, and Tesat-Spacecom have designed a future multimedia ATM-based LEO satellite network. Part of the development was an adaptive MAC and FEC scheme which are presented in this paper. The MAC protocol reduces contention while the FEC scheme guarantees a maximum ATM cell error rate of 10-6 even in the presence of rain. FEC and MAC were implemented in a prototype which was finally used to conduct measurements evolving some fundamental results for the design of future, satellite based, multimedia communication systems. These learned lessons concern the impact of shadowing, rain attenuation, and TCP's maturely when being used over variable propagation delay links.
